我用PB调用WEBSERVICES, 点生成后出现下面的错误提示, 请多位帮看看
---------- Deploy: Deploy of p_ws_proxy
Retrieving Powerbuilder Proxies from WebService...
Generation Errors:
Deployment Error: No files returned from server for service_port: 'ExchangeServices_ExchangeServicesSoap12' Error code: 'Cannot load/parse the WSDL file ' Proxy was not created.
---------- Finished Deploy of p_ws_proxy
--------------上面是生成时的错误提示------------------------------。
http://gzjzx.gdport.gov.cn/containermonitor/exchangeServices.asmx?
这是地址
[解决办法]
http://gzjzx.gdport.gov.cn/containermonitor/exchangeServices.asmx?wsdl试下这个,没有问题
[解决办法]
你还没有建立这个WSDL的代理对象吧,或者是返回值或传入参数的类型没弄好
[解决办法]
还是将环境配置好了在测试,我创建了webservice服务以及前台调用,没有问题.并且我发了个例子在csdn上.可以去参考一下.(里面有说明)
[解决办法]
是不是Webservice 对象的相关structure 没有选上。就是在webservice project property page中除了选择service本身还应选择它引用到的structure
[解决办法]
1 楼正解。。。
PB生成webservice代理的时候,引用的应该是一个web服务的描述性文档(wsdl)。。也就是
http://gzjzx.gdport.gov.cn/containermonitor/exchangeServices.asmx? wsdl
否则发现不了webservice的方法..
[解决办法]
这个代理还需要配置什么环境啊
[解决办法]
环境没配置好
[解决办法]
需要安装IIS,.net 2.0
[解决办法]